Dole-Ville station
Dole-Ville is a railway station located in Dole, Jura, France. The station was opened on 10 June 1855 and is located on the Dijon–Vallorbe railway and Dole–Belfort railway. The train services are operated by SNCF.

Train services
The following train services serve the station as of 2017:[1]
- High speed services (TGV) Paris - Dijon - Lausanne
- High speed services (TGV) Paris - Dijon - Dole - Besançon
- Regional services (TER Bourgogne-Franche-Comté) Dijon - Dole - Besançon
- Regional services (TER Bourgogne-Franche-Comté) Dole - Mouchard - Frasne - Pontarlier
- Bus services (TER) Dole - Lons-le-Saunier
